what is ai platform
12/1/2025 07:01pm
An AI platform is a comprehensive framework or environment that provides the tools, infrastructure, and services necessary to build, deploy, and manage artificial intelligence (AI) applications. It is a unified ecosystem that streamlines the development of AI-driven solutions by integrating essential components such as data preprocessing, machine learning model training, and deployment tools. AI platforms support a wide range of AI use cases, including natural language processing, computer vision, predictive analytics, and automation, and are designed to simplify complex AI workflows, enabling faster development cycles and more efficient scaling of AI applications.
1. **Definition and Classification**: AI platforms are integrated software and infrastructure stacks that enable data ingestion, model development, training, validation, deployment, and monitoring for machine learning and AI applications. They can be classified based on purpose (research vs. production), modality (unimodal vs. multimodal), and deployment model (cloud, hybrid, edge).
2. **Key Components**: At a conceptual level, an AI platform comprises four tightly connected layers: data, training, inference, and monitoring. Each layer has subcomponents that must be designed for scalability, observability, and reproducibility.
3. **Benefits**:
- **Customization**: Building a custom AI platform allows organizations to tailor the environment to their specific business needs and have full control over the architecture, tools, and processes.
- **Competitive Differentiation**: A securely built AI platform in the Azure cloud can ensure that proprietary datasets are accessible only to those within the organization, enabling the safe incorporation of sensitive data.
4. **Considerations for Selection**: When choosing an AI platform, organizations should consider factors such as the platform's ability to integrate with existing infrastructure, scalability, security features, and the range of AI capabilities it supports. Additionally, the platform's ease of use, cost, and the level of support and onboarding resources provided are also important considerations.
In summary, an AI platform is a comprehensive solution that provides the necessary tools and infrastructure to develop, deploy, and manage AI applications efficiently and effectively. It is a critical component for organizations looking to leverage AI for business intelligence and competitive advantage.